Port Overview
The Weddell Sea in Antarctica has no docking; ships navigate its icy waters. Travelers spot emperor penguins and Weddell seals on floes. Zodiacs explore Paulet Island’s volcanic shores. No facilities exist; provisions are ship-based. The peak season, January to February, faces heavy ice. Photography captures tabular icebergs. Dining onboard includes hearty stews. Souvenirs, like seal prints, are sold in ship shops. Briefings enforce IAATO guidelines. Kayaking navigates ice floes. Polar gear is essential for subzero conditions. The Weddell Sea’s vast ice offers a pristine Antarctic adventure.

Cruise Weddell Sea Fun Facts

The Weddell Sea is a Unique Environment
The Weddell Sea is a unique environment, with its cold temperatures and icy waters. The sea is also home to a variety of unique species, including the Weddell seal, the Antarctic fur seal, and the crabeater seal. The Weddell Sea is also home to a variety of penguin species, including the Adelie, Chinstrap, and Gentoo penguins. The Weddell Sea is also home to a variety of whale species, including the humpback, minke, and killer whales.
